Select and specify a dock leveler type using ANSI MH30.1 as the performance benchmark

Steps

  1. Identify the leveler category needed - mechanical (spring-assisted), hydraulic, or air-powered - based on cycle count, power availability, and budget.
  2. Confirm the leveler's performance and testing meets the current ANSI MH30.1 standard (Performance and Testing Requirements for Dock Leveling Devices, published by MHIA's LODEM group), not an outdated edition.
  3. Match leveler capacity (working load) to the heaviest forklift-plus-load combination expected at that dock, not just typical loads.
  4. Verify lip length and vertical travel range cover the full spread of trailer bed heights the dock will service, including low-bed and high-cube trailers.
  5. Check that the leveler integrates with planned fall-protection and dockboard-securing measures (OSHA 1910.28 and 1910.26) before finalizing dock pit dimensions.
